This phrase refers to a specific type of application designed for Android 13 operating systems. It combines the functionalities of a VPN (Virtual Private Network) and a web browser, packaged as an APK (Android Package Kit) file. The primary function suggested by the phrase is to circumvent internet censorship or blocking mechanisms. It implies that the application aims to provide users with unrestricted access to online content that might otherwise be unavailable due to geographical restrictions or other forms of internet filtering.
Applications of this nature can offer various benefits, including enhanced online privacy and security by masking the user’s IP address and encrypting internet traffic. The historical context of such tools involves the ongoing effort to maintain freedom of information and bypass governmental or organizational control over internet access. Such applications gain prominence in regions with strict internet censorship policies, where they provide a means for individuals to access information and communicate freely.
